A commonly asked question during the cooler or transitional seasons is: “Can you catch colds from pools?” The short answer is: No, you cannot catch a cold directly from pool water. Colds are caused by cold viruses, most notably the rhinovirus, which are spread through person-to-person contact, airborne droplets, or by touching contaminated surfaces—not through properly treated pool water.
However, shared public pools or poorly maintained home pools can potentially increase the risk of germ transmission indirectly due to dense crowds and lapses in pool hygiene. It’s important to differentiate between myths and facts to ensure safe and healthy swimming habits, especially for families and children.
